A fiber-optic cable manufacturer is planning to expand its Culpeper operations, creating 30 jobs.
Gov. Bob McDonnell said Wednesday that TE Connectivity Ltd. will invest more than $15 million in the expansion.
The TE Connectivity plant designs and manufactures undersea fiber optic telecommunication cables, electro-optical-mechanical cables and steel wire.
The company has had operations in Culpeper since the 1930s. TE Connectivity has nearly 90,000 employees in more than 50 countries.
McDonnell approved a $100,000 grant from the Governor's Opportunity Fund for the project.
